Job Description
The Community Outreach Coordinator advances the health system's mission by building and maintaining relationships with community partners, increasing awareness of available services, and supporting wellness initiatives. This role focuses on engaging diverse populations, coordinating outreach activities, and connecting the health system with the communities it serves. Under the direction of the Director of Marketing and Digital Strategy, the Coordinator supports the planning, promotion, and execution of community outreach initiatives in collaboration with the Community Services team. Responsibilities include; coordinating the Career Insights Shadowing program, coordinating events, managing registrations, and distributing health education materials. The Coordinator responds to physician referral line and media inquiries as needed, and assists with photography, video production, and social media content. Additional duties include providing office and phone coverage as part of the Community Services/Foundation team.
Strong interpersonal, organizational, and communication skills, with the ability to manage multiple projects and effectively gather and report information.
Communicates effectively through verbal, written, and telephone interactions.
